Highlights
Are people in Pace older or younger than people in Aubrey?
- The Median Age in Pace is 3.2 years older than in Aubrey.

Are housing costs cheaper in Pace or Aubrey?
- Pace housing costs are 3.9% less expensive than Aubrey hous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Pace or Aubrey?
- The average commute for residents of Pace is 2.2 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Aubrey.

Things to do in Pace?
Pace is an incorporated city located in Santa Rosa County, Florida offering plenty of attractions such as exploring its multiple trails ideal for biking or jogging plus nearby Blackwater River State Forest provides amazing views close by. There are also numerous shops and eateries providing unique items or delicious cuisine perfect for anyone looking to have a meal out during their visit here!
